1. | 有学问的;知识渊博的;博学的having a lot of knowledge because you have studied and read a lot |
| a learned professor 学识渊博的教授 |
2. | (为)学者的;学术性的;学问精深的connected with or for learned people; showing and expressing deep knowledge |
3. | 通过训练(或经历)形成的;学到的;非天生的developed by training or experience; not existing at birth |
